1. Le Club Avenue

Nestled into Pier Village in Long Branch, Le Club Avenue is the modern answer to a blend of Parisian brasserie and the luxurious beaches of St Tropez right here on the Atlantic beachfront. With its dramatic high ceilings, pearl colored marble tiles that shimmer under the light, a 25-foot bar, floor to ceiling windows and a glistening fireplace, Le Club Avenue offers an ambiance oozing with relaxation. Avenue patrons can order bistro favorites prepared by Executive Chef Josh Sauer and General Manager Thierry Carrier, including seasonal favorites such as wild caught monk fish, stone crabs, and steak frites as well as tiered platters of seafood from the open raw bar. Paired with an international wine list of over 200 bottles from the vibrant offerings of California vineyards to the lush growths of Bordeaux, this is one of our favorites to wine down regardless of the season. We recommend making reservations ahead of time for a table near the fireplace in the chillier months and a seat near the windows in the warmer months.

3. Anjelica’s Restaurant

Anjelica’s Restaurant is synonymous with the best Italian food in Sea Bright, and the greater Jersey Shore area for that matter. Since 1996, Anjelica’s has been one of the area’s premier Italian restaurant destinations. Family owned and operated, the owner and local Jersey Shore resident, Ray Lena, upholds a credo of excellence in food quality, warm service and gracious hospitality. With an extensive menu of pesce, carne, insalata, pasta and cotorni, we recommend visiting their menu online before making a reservation so you can pair your preferred dish with a BYOB of wine.

4. Blu Grotto

Blu Grotto in Oceanport lives up to it’s name with a dining room encased with glass windows, a starry sky, blue furniture and pristine menu. Enjoy modern and classic adaptations of regional Italian favorites, hand-made and imported dry pastas, fresh seafood and prime steak made with the freshest ingredients. Pair your meal with a glass of wine from their deep and eclectic wine list or an artisanal cocktail, and you have what we like to call ‘perfect date night vibes’. Our recommendation? Reserve that center table in advance and really wow your partner.

5. Second Floor

Schedule your date night on Thursday, Friday or Saturday, and head over to Second Floor, a romantic and intimate fine dining experience in Long Branch, NJ. With its combination of metropolitan inspired food and sophisticated 1960’s N.Y.C. apartment decor, you can explore dishes made with organic and sustainable ingredients. We recommend making a reservation weeks in advance as they book up pretty quickly.

6. Stella Marina

Stella Marina in Asbury Park is known for their rustic dishes that reflect classic, Italian cusines and their extensive drink menu. You can dine from an eclectic selection of seafood, pizza, pasta, paninis and contorni. One of our favorites is the Scottish Salmon with spinach and crispy potatoes. It also doesn’t hurt that you get floor to ceiling windows with the Atlantic ocean sitting right in front.

8. Daniel’s Bistro

Daniel’s Bistro, located a block away from the water in Point Pleasant Beach (with a second location in Avon-by-the-Sea), is a local favorite with a long list of world-class seafood options. For couples who love dessert, Daniel’s Bistro has the most extensive dessert menu around featuring dishes like the Tableside Berries Flambe, Creme Brule and a classic Fresh Ricotta Cheesecake.
